# The echo stuff last in the dep update shell magic is to prevent any compiler
# errors/warnings to cause an error code to get returned and thus stop the
# build
#
# This script checks for the presence of $(BUILDDIR)/lang.h and if it doesn't
# alreay exist, it is created. This is because lots of files include this
# *generated* file and if it doesn't exist when we generate the deps it is no
# good. There's a -MG compiler option to cover for this case, but it doesn't
# play nicely into this as it then adds a dependency to the lang.h file
# without the proper path.
